Jen Malcom is the Head Volleyball Coach at Cal Berkeley.

Jen Malcom, a 13-year coaching veteran across four different Power 5 programs, has agreed to become the next head coach of the Cal Volleyball program, Director of Athletics Jim Knowlton announced Saturday.

Malcom comes to Berkeley from UCLA, where she served as the Bruins' associate head coach. Before her stint with the Bruins, Malcom spent seven years at her alma mater, Iowa State - first as assistant coach from 2016-18 and later as associate head coach from 2019-22. The Cyclones posted the program's first 20-win season in 2022, culminating in the latest of Malcom's five NCAA Tournament appearances with the Iowa State staff. She also helped lead the Cyclones to a National Invitational Volleyball Championship (NIVC) title in 2018. In total, 13 of Malcom's players earned a combined 20 AVCA All-Region nods, including a Regional Player of the Year and a Regional Freshman of the Year. Seven of her athletes also collected a total of 12 All-Big 12 awards.

While at UCLA this past season, Malcom served as the interim head coach for the Bruins for seven matches, leading them to a 4-3 record while head coach Alfee Reft worked with the U.S. National Team. UCLA finished the year at 18-12 (10-10 Pac-12) and three victories over top-25 opponents, two of which were on the road in the final three weekends of the season. Two Bruins each earned American Volleyball Coaches Association (AVCA) All-Pacific South Region and All-Pac-12 honors.

Malcolm replaces interim head coach Crissy Jones Schoonderwoerd, who guided the Golden Bears to a record of 16-15 (5-15 Pac-12) in 2023. Cal will head to the ACC next year with an all-time record of 11-8 against its new conference opponents, not including fellow newcomers Stanford and SMU.

"We are thrilled to welcome Jen to Cal as our new head volleyball coach," Director of Athletics Jim Knowlton said. "Jen has coached at the highest levels of college volleyball and has a proven record of success as both a student-athlete and a coach. With her 13 years of experience as an assistant coach, along with her ability to relate to and develop student-athletes, I am confident that she is the right person to lead our program into the ACC and compete for championships. I also want to thank Crissy Jones Schoonderwoerd for her leadership of the program over the past four months. We are grateful."

Before her coaching stint at Iowa State, Malcom spent 2011-14 as an assistant at Virginia Tech, where she coached three AVCA All-America Honorable Mentions. Malcom was an assistant at Tennessee for the 2015 season, helping guide one of her players to SEC All-Freshman recognition.

"I am thrilled and honored to take on the role of head coach at Cal, and I am eager to channel this renewed energy into guiding the team to unprecedented success," Malcom said. "I would like to thank Mr. Knowlton and the entire search committee for the opportunity to lead this program. I can't wait to get started."

As a player, Malcom spent the first two years of her collegiate career at Syracuse before transferring to Iowa State. A force at the net as a middle blocker, she led the Cyclones to the program's first Sweet 16 in 2007, as well as its first Elite Eight a year later. She still owns the Iowa State records for career hitting percentage (.318), block assists in a single match (13) and single-season block assists (159).

A native of Schaller, Iowa, Malcom graduated from Iowa State with a bachelor's degree in kinesiology.
